frm.showDialog dispose when openFileDialog close [vb.net]

I have two forms. First form is used to display a set of record and second form is used to edit the particular record. I called the second form using frm.ShowDialog(). Inside that form I got a button to call the OpenFileDialog. When I press OK or Cancel, then the second form dispose together with the OpenFileDialog. I'm pretty should that my code is correct, but it was the ShowDialog() problem. Anyone have idea on this issue?

This is how i called the second form from the first form to display the Information.

Private Sub btnViewOrganizationEdit_Click(sender As Object, e As EventArgs) Handles btnViewOrganizationEdit.Click, dgvOrganization.DoubleClick
    Dim selectedOrganization As New Organization
    'check permission because double click
    If dgvOrganization.RowCount > 0 Then
        strOrganizationID = dgvOrganization.SelectedRows.Item(0).Cells(0).Value
        selectedOrganization = helperOrganizationCKJ.getOrganizationByID(strOrganizationID)
        frmEditOrganizationCKJ.objOrganization = selectedOrganization
        frmEditOrganizationCKJ.ShowDialog()
        iniGridView()
    End If
End Sub

This is how i called the OpenFileDialog.

Private Sub btnEditOrganizationImage_Click(sender As Object, e As EventArgs) Handles btnEditOrganizationImage.Click
    dlgImage.Filter = ""
    Dim codecs() As ImageCodecInfo = ImageCodecInfo.GetImageEncoders()
    Dim sep As String = String.Empty
    For Each c As ImageCodecInfo In codecs
        Dim codecName As String = c.CodecName.Substring(8).Replace("Codec", "Files").Trim()
        dlgImage.Filter = String.Format("{0}{1}{2} ({3})|{3}", dlgImage.Filter, sep, codecName, c.FilenameExtension)
        sep = "|"
    Next
    dlgImage.FilterIndex = 5

    If dlgImage.ShowDialog(Me) = DialogResult.OK Then
        'Get the image name
        Dim img = dlgImage.FileName
        picEditOrganizationImage.Image = System.Drawing.Bitmap.FromFile(img)
    End If
End Sub

The frmEditOrganizationCKJ just dispose together with the dispose of OpenFileDialog.

Probably you have copy/pasted your btnEditOrganizationImage from a button that has the DialogResult property set to something different than DialogResult.None.

This triggers the closing action for your modal form and the fix is really simple.
Set the property DialogResult for the btnEditOrganizationImage to DialogResult.None

From MSDN on Button.DialogResult

If the DialogResult for this property is set to anything other than None, and if the parent form was displayed through the ShowDialog method, clicking the button closes the parent form without your having to hook up any events. The form's DialogResult property is then set to the DialogResult of the button when the button is clicked
